Personally I would make smaller red balls for the bottom only. Another option would be to pipe or roll a very, very think bead of the black/grey on the bottom edge to hide everything which wouldn't detract from your beautiful rulers/tape measurers.
I love how there's a solid yellow line that shows at the top of the ruler and if you are worried that it isn't straight, take a straight edge or metal ruler and lay it horizontally on the top edge of your ruler to flatten it and straighten the whole thing that way.
